What are the scope of residential property management?

Property companies collect property fees from owners, and the maintenance and management scope of property fees is public areas.

Your balcony and living room belong to the owner's own area. If your home is out of power because of wiring problems, and you want the property to provide maintenance services, then the property will charge extra because it does not belong to the maintenance of public areas.

However, if there is no electricity at home due to the failure of public areas, you are definitely not the only one affected. The maintenance of faults in public areas of this nature is paid out of the property fee and must be maintained by the property company.
